Transaction 5db8642e902859cc8d866de96db245761d32810bdea848f3b96813a19f71a527
1 Input
1 Output
-
5db8642e902859cc8d866de96db245761d32810bdea848f3b96813a19f71a527:0
- value
- 28950033
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 296bf4d126a885d186b70b763fcd974c21836d1c OP_EQUALVERIFY OP_CHECKSIG
- address
- 14n22oUwmYtu4eEmaY9aLp1MpY5h4appHG